Amid the backlash towards Turkey in India, the federal government has rejected IndiGo’s request to increase its damp lease of two wide-body jets from Turkish Airways for six months, however has allowed a three-month “one-time final and remaining extension” to keep away from speedy disruption in operations on the airline’s Delhi-Istanbul and Mumbai-Istanbul routes. The three-month extension, which got here only a day earlier than the present lease interval was set to run out, has been granted following an endeavor by IndiGo stating that it’ll terminate its damp lease pact with Turkey’s flag service.
“IndiGo is at the moment working two B777-300ER (Boeing 777) plane underneath damp lease from Turkish Airways, which was permitted as much as 31.05.2025. IndiGo requested for an extra extension of the identical for an additional six months, which was not agreed to. Nevertheless, with a view to keep away from passenger inconvenience as a result of speedy flight disruption, IndiGo has been granted a one-time final and remaining extension of three months as much as 31.08.2025 for these damp leased plane, primarily based on the endeavor from the airline that, they’ll terminate the damp lease with Turkish Airways inside this extension interval, and shall not search any additional extension for these operations,” a senior official at India’s aviation regulator Directorate Normal of Civil Aviation (DGCA) stated Friday.
There have been calls from some quarters in India for IndiGo to finish its relationship with Turkish Airways, together with its codeshare and association for damp-leased plane, with which IndiGo operates its flights to Istanbul from Delhi and Mumbai. These planes are high-density Boeing 777 plane with over 500 seats apiece, permitting IndiGo to hold considerably extra passengers that what its common narrow-body plane can carry.
Prior to now, IndiGo has operated its flights to and from Turkey utilizing its narrow-body Airbus A320neo and A321neo plane every time the Boeing 777 jets confronted technical points or the lease association was not in place. In accordance with trade insiders, IndiGo has two decisions now — function flights to Turkey utilizing smaller plane with decrease seat capability, or deploy different damp-leased wide-body plane that the airline is within the means of inducting.
Following India’s resolution to cancel the safety clearance of Turkey-headquartered airport floor dealing with main Celebi, hypothesis was rife that the IndiGo-Turkish Airways damp lease renewal might not obtain a beneficial resolution from the federal government. The previous few days have seen a rising clamour for a boycott of Turkey and assessment of Turkish companies’ presence in India within the wake of Operation Sindoor. Aside from Ankara’s open help for Islamabad within the latest India-Pakistan navy, widespread use of Turkish drones by Pakistan in operations towards India has added to the disapproval for Turkey in India.
On its half, IndiGo has maintained that its codeshare partnership with Turkish Airways and the operation of damp-leased wide-body jets between the 2 international locations are totally compliant with all Indian guidelines and rules, and are strictly inside the framework of the India-Turkey bilateral air providers settlement.
“The flights between India and Turkey are ruled and are inside the framework of the air service settlement between the 2 nations. Two, the operations that are going down are totally compliant and in line, not solely with the regulatory framework, but in addition with all the principles and rules from the (Indian) authorities…We nonetheless have tons and plenty of Indian prospects booked on these flights, principally connecting over at Istanbul and flying to different elements of the world for his or her journey wants,” IndiGo CEO Pieter Elbers had stated in an investor name final Wednesday (Could 21).

In response to a query on IndiGo’s choices if the damp lease association with Turkish Airways shouldn’t be renewed past Could, Elbers had stated: “As a superb airline, we make it possible for we’ve got fallback plans in case of adjustments. And I feel we’ve got demonstrated that over the past years, be it home, be it worldwide…We’ll cope with it, and we modify our community accordingly”.
The air providers settlement between India and Turkey permits carriers of each international locations to function a complete of 56 flights every week between India and Turkey—28 flights from India to Turkey and 28 in the other way—with no cap on the variety of seats on every flight. Turkish Airways and IndiGo have break up the allocation between themselves. Because the bilateral air providers pact doesn’t have a cap on seats, the bigger the plane, the higher it’s for IndiGo given the excessive demand on India-Turkey routes, which is essentially as a result of Istanbul being a world transit hub. That’s the reason why the Indian airline, after initially working its Istanbul flights utilizing its personal narrow-body fleet, converted to a damp-lease association with Turkish Airways for wide-body plane with greater than twice the capability of IndiGo’s personal narrow-body jets.
